Output 39a8dd7fb7e3b662321c99850204c8c3c707bf1712461c68766f5e0d43b55d6f:1

value
1040960
script pubkey
OP_0 OP_PUSHBYTES_20 903538d338cb73700addd448fca699f92c79f312
address
ltc1qjq6n35ecedehqzka63y0ef5elyk8nucjljvk3q
transaction
39a8dd7fb7e3b662321c99850204c8c3c707bf1712461c68766f5e0d43b55d6f
spent
true